52 Weeks to find him

I heard this lady on the radio this morning.

She is determined and also makes me wonder...





She's looking for a husband - and she's giving herself just 365 days to find him.

A New Jersey woman is launching an interactive Web site Thursday with the ambitious goal of tracking down her soulmate by 2010.

Neenah Pickett, a 42-year-old media consultant from Somerset, N.J., dreamed up 52Weeks2FindHim.com while working with a company on a social networking and multimedia site two years ago.

"In 52 weeks, I hope to find him. I don't plan to walk down the aisle, but I want to meet him," she said. "Come New Year's Eve next year, I hope we'll be together."

Pickett, a bubbly Michigan native who moved to New York in her 20s, is certainly no wallflower. She was once engaged - to a man who wouldn't quite commit - and has been on more than 100 dates with men she has met online.

But as time passed, Pickett began to suspect that finding Mr. Right was going to take a more targeted effort.

"You can't keep doing the same thing and expecting different results," she said of attempts to find love online, through friends or on blind dates. "I was just sitting there, thinking things would happen."

With her friends' and family's blessing, Pickett created the extensive Web site. It features a daily blog, videos of Pickett describing herself, testimonials from her closest friends - and, of course, a way for men to submit themselves for consideration.

Pickett expects other single ladies to use the site's discussion board, polls and articles as a resource.

Pickett - who is 5-feet-2, thinks her best quality is her lips and enjoys hiking and movies - isn't limiting herself to a certain type of man, though she'd prefer someone who shares her Christian beliefs and has a good sense of humor.
